Description
A flavorful and comforting Mexican dish made with tender beef, spices, and rich broth, perfect for family gatherings.
Ingredients
Scale
- 2 lbs beef chuck roast
- 4 cups beef broth
- 1 onion, chopped
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 bay leaves
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1 tsp oregano
- 1 tsp paprika
- 4 dried guajillo chiles
- 4 dried ancho chiles
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Toast the guajillo and ancho chiles in a skillet over medium heat for 2–3 minutes until fragrant, then remove stems and seeds.
- In a blender, combine toasted chiles, chopped onion, minced garlic, cumin, oregano, paprika, and 1/2 cup of beef broth. Blend until smooth.
- In a slow cooker, combine beef chuck roast, spice mixture, remaining beef broth, bay leaves, salt, and pepper. Stir gently, cover, and cook on low for 8 hours until beef is tender and shred with forks in the pot.
Notes
For added flavor, serve with fresh cilantro, diced onions, and a squeeze of lime. Can also be used for tacos or quesadillas.
